What is a CFA? A chartered financial analyst (CFA) is a professional designation given by the CFA Institute, formerly the Association of Investment Management and Research (AIMR), that measures the competence and integrity of financial analysts. Candidates are required to pass three levels of exams covering areas, such as accounting, economics, ethics, money management, and security analysis.
